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Russet Potatoes: Opt for medium-sized russet potatoes; their starchy texture creates that perfect fluffiness inside.
  • Olive Oil: A generous drizzle adds flavor and helps achieve that golden crispiness.
  • Fresh Garlic: Minced garlic enhances aroma and taste; fresh is always better than powdered.
  • Herbs (Rosemary or Thyme): These herbs add an aromatic touch; feel free to mix it up based on your preference.
  • Salt and Pepper: Essential for seasoning; adjust according to your taste buds’ desires.
  • Parmesan Cheese (Optional): For those cheesy cravings; it adds an extra layer of flavor and crunch.

Let’s Make it together

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 425°F (220°C). This ensures your potatoes cook evenly while achieving that delightful crispy exterior.

Prepare Your Potatoes: Rinse and dry the russet potatoes thoroughly. Slice them thinly but not all the way through—about three-quarters down works best for that signature “fan” look.

Season Generously: Place each potato on a lined baking sheet. Drizzle olive oil all over them, ensuring every slice gets some love! Sprinkle minced garlic, salt, pepper, and herbs in between those glorious potato slices.

Bake to Perfection: Pop those bad boys into the oven for about 45-50 minutes. You want them golden brown and crispy on the edges while fluffy inside—keep an eye on them!

Add Cheese (Optional): If you’re feeling cheesy (and who isn’t?), sprinkle grated Parmesan cheese on top during the last 10 minutes of baking for an irresistible crunch.

Garnish & Serve!: Once out of the oven, let them cool slightly before garnishing with more fresh herbs or even a dollop of sour cream if desired. Serve hot as a delicious side dish!

Storing & Reheating

Store leftover Hasselback potatoes in an airtight container in the fridge. Reheat them in the oven at 350°F until warmed through, ensuring that they stay crispy.

Hasselback Potatoes

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 medium Russet potatoes
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ves fresh gar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on fresh rosemary or thyme
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).
  2. Rinse and dry the Russet potatoes, then slice them thinly without cutting all the way through.
  3. Place the potatoes on a lined baking sheet, drizzle with olive oil, and season with garlic, salt, pepper, and herbs between the slices.
  4. Bake for 45-50 minutes until golden brown and crispy on the edges.
  5. For an extra crunch, sprinkle Parmesan cheese during the last 10 minutes of baking.
  6. Remove from oven, let cool slightly, garnish with fresh herbs or sour cream if desired, and serve hot.
